Compartir a través de


estructura DWRITE_LINE_METRICS (dwrite.h)

Contiene información sobre una línea de texto con formato.

Sintaxis

struct DWRITE_LINE_METRICS {
  UINT32 length;
  UINT32 trailingWhitespaceLength;
  UINT32 newlineLength;
  FLOAT  height;
  FLOAT  baseline;
  BOOL   isTrimmed;
};

Miembros

length

Tipo: UINT32

Número de posiciones de texto en la línea de texto. Esto incluye cualquier espacio en blanco final y caracteres de nueva línea.

trailingWhitespaceLength

Tipo: UINT32

Número de posiciones de espacio en blanco al final de la línea de texto. Las secuencias de nueva línea se consideran espacios en blanco.

newlineLength

Tipo: UINT32

Número de caracteres de la secuencia de nueva línea al final de la línea de texto. Si el recuento es cero, la línea de texto se ha ajustado o es el final del texto.

height

Tipo: FLOAT

Alto de la línea de texto.

baseline

Tipo: FLOAT

Distancia desde la parte superior de la línea de texto hasta su línea base.

isTrimmed

Tipo: BOOL

La línea está recortada.

Requisitos

   
Cliente mínimo compatible Windows 7, Windows Vista con SP2 y Platform Update para Windows Vista [aplicaciones de escritorio | Aplicaciones para UWP]
Servidor mínimo compatible Windows Server 2008 R2, Windows Server 2008 con SP2 y Actualización de plataforma para Windows Server 2008 [aplicaciones de escritorio | Aplicaciones para UWP]
Encabezado dwrite.h